A text and code editor is application software that is used to edit plain text as well as programming code. Here, we have listed all the common types of text and code editors.
Common Types of Text and Code Editors
•Notepad++
•TextMate
•Sublime Text
•Visual Studio Code
•Atom
•UltraEdit
•gedit
Other Useful Text and Code Editors
•CoffeeCup
•Coda
•BBEdit
•Brackets
•Vim
Notepad++
• Multi-lingual, multi-view text editor
• Syntax highlighting, word and function completion
• Macro reading with playback
• Allows integration with other programs
TextMate
• Lightweight text editor
• Create and edit multiple insertion points
• Auto-indent, CSS-like selectors
• Function pop-up, run shell commands, etc.
Sublime Text
• Feature-rich, sleek interface
• Effortlessly navigate between code, text, or split panes
• GPU rendering
• Context-aware, auto-completion engine
Visual Studio Code
• Open source, multiplatform text editor
• Auto-complete, syntax highlighting
• Code debugging, refactoring
• Built-in support for scripting languages
Atom
• Open source, cross-platform text editor
• Real-time editing, collaboration with other people
• Smart auto-completion, multiple panes
UltraEdit
• Fast, multiplatform text editor
• Allows editing of extremely large files
• Customizable user interface, multiple languages support
gedit
• Syntax highlighting
• Text wrapping, auto-indentation
• Allows editing of files remotely
• Supports regular expression
CoffeeCup
• Text editor with website themes
• FTP connection option, go live with your website
• Visual text editor, standard split-screen view
Coda
• Beautiful user interface, built-in terminal
• Allows editing files remotely
• CSS overriding, auto-completion of classes, functions, etc.
BBEdit
• Search and replace tool, syntax highlighting
• Github integration
• Exchange characters, words
• Clean interface, web development, and text handling tools
Brackets
• Open source, cross-platform text editor
• Simple UI text editor, Github integration
• Inline editor, live preview
Vim
• Open source text editor
• Integration with tools and plugins
• Macro reading and playback